Extended Travel After Hip Arthroplasty: Is It Safe?

Increasing numbers of patients are traveling to centers of excellence for surgical procedures. Hip arthroplasty and extended travel are each recognized as risk factors for venous thromboembolism (VTE). The purpose of this study is to assess the safety of extended travel after hip arthroplasty.
